## Getting into Ledgerpeek

Welcome! Ledgerpeek is our audit-log viewer — read-only, but it still talks to the Tracegrove event store, so access is gated. Clone the repo, copy the sample env file, and set `LEDGERPEEK_ENV=review`. The viewer won't list any streams until it can authenticate. Drop this line into your local `.env` to finish setup:

secret setting of tajof-bahif: COURIER_KEY3=65d

Onboarding note: Brindlewick KV bloom filter

Before reviewing changes to the Brindlewick store, know that every read passes through a bloom filter sized for roughly two hundred million keys at a one percent false-positive rate. Resizing the filter requires a full rebuild job, and rebuilds must run against the maintenance replica. Access to that replica is gated, so for review testing you authenticate with the recovery passphrase below.

strongbox words: oliael-gilax-lamael

Action item from the Quaylight shipping-fee incident: the rules engine at Ferrowick recalculated zone surcharges on every cart update, flooding the queue and delaying fee quotes by minutes. Support saw a spike in "wrong shipping cost" tickets. Fix is to cache rule evaluations per cart revision and throttle recalcs. Owner: the fulfillment pod, due next sprint. The cache and throttle settings we're rolling out are listed below.

tuning table, kawep-tawif:
CAPS = {
    "olidor": 80,
    "belion": 7,
    "quenys": 225,
    "druox": 839,
    "fraath": 482,
}

## StringHarvest extraction — on-call notes

StringHarvest runs nightly at 02:00 and extracts translatable strings from the Fernwick app repositories into the locale catalog. If the job fails, check for malformed format specifiers first — they account for most breakages. A failed run is safe to rerun; extraction is idempotent. Never run it against a dirty working tree, as partial catalogs will be pushed. The job executes with the following configuration.

settings of fahag-haduf:
[ulaox]
port = 8443
region = south-2
host = ulaox.lumiccorp.internal
timeout_ms = 500
retries = 8